According to Decree-Law No. 43/2007, of 22 February, the Master's Degree in Qualification for Teaching is an essential training stage for obtaining the professional qualification title, namely for teaching in childhood education.
The aim of this training is for the future Master in Preschool Education to develop not only a set of specific skills that will allow direct intervention with children in the planning, implementation and evaluation of the teaching-learning process, but also broader skills that foster active participation in institutional life, for example, in school management and the relation to the various socio-educational actors.
